摘要
MacNaughton et al. recently published an article entitled, “Energy savings, emissions reductions, and health co-benefits of the green building movement” in which they claim to calculate the environmental co-benefits associated with the (assumed) reduced energy use of green buildings. They consider only LEED (Leadership in Energy and Environmental Design) commercial buildings and make two fundamental assumptions: (1) that each LEED building, year after year, achieves the energy savings projected by its design team, and (2) that the fuel mix of LEED buildings is the same as the average mix for other buildings in the same geographic region.
